Chenzi Xu is an Assistant Professor Finance at the Graduate School of Business at Stanford University. She holds a PhD in economics from Harvard University and a MPhil in Economic and Social History from the University of Cambridge. Her research interests include international economics, financial markets, crises, and macroeconomics, often through the lens of history.
